} .mh-pdp .finish-bar-text { max-width: none; } } Overview Edinburgh's character comes from a quiet dialogue between two cities living in the same skyline — the weathered stone of the Old Town and the ordered geometry of the New. Tradition and clarity, side by side. The Edinburgh floor lamp draws from that same balance: a polished chrome metal base in clean, modernist lines, paired with a softly layered double-layer acrylic shade that catches and diffuses the light. At 61 inches tall with a plug-in inline switch, it slots easily beside a reading chair, in a living room corner, or beside a bed — no electrician required. Six shade finishes — from clear and white through to deep blue and forest green — let the lamp recede into a neutral palette or anchor a more saturated room. Details Light Source E26 / E27 medium-base socket — bulb up to 40W (sold separately) Dimming Dimmable with a compatible dimming bulb Fixture Height 155 cm / 61″ Shade Diameter 35 cm / 13.8″ Base Diameter 25 cm / 9.8″ Cord Length 150 cm / 59″ — with inline on/off switch Material Chrome-finish metal base · Double-layer acrylic shade Finishes Clear White Light Blue Brown Blue Green Setup Free-standing floor lamp · plug-in (no hardwiring required) Best For Living rooms · bedrooms · reading nooks · home offices Certifications North America Australia Europe Middle East Manufacturer Resources Specification Sheet PDF Installation Sheet PDF Frequently Asked Does it come with a bulb? No. The lamp ships without a bulb so you can choose the wattage and color temperature that suit your room. It accepts any standard E26 or E27 medium-base bulb up to 40 watts, sold separately. Can I dim it? Yes — when paired with a compatible dimming bulb. The fixture itself is dimming-ready; the bulb you choose determines the dimming behavior, so check the bulb's packaging to confirm it works with your dimmer or smart switch. How does the on/off switch work? The 59″ power cord has a built-in inline rocker switch that sits within easy reach when the lamp is positioned beside a chair or bed. Simply plug into a standard wall outlet and toggle the switch — no separate wall control needed. Where will it fit best in my home? At 61″ tall with a 9.8″ base, the Edinburgh sits comfortably beside a sofa, armchair, or bed without crowding the floor. The shade height puts the light source roughly at eye level when seated — ideal for ambient and reading light, less so as a primary task lamp directly over a desk. Where is it certified for use? The fixture is compliant with certifications across North America, Australia, Europe, and the Middle East, so it can be safely used on standard residential outlets in those regions. Check the spec sheet for the plug type that ships to your destination.
